Naija
Etymology
From: English scatter
Pronunciation
- kàtàkátá
Noun
- Big trouble wey fit make people run upandown.
- Na im cause katakata for the party. — (He was the one that caused pandemonium at the party.)
- Katakata don burst for di protest as popo shoot people teargas. — (There was pandemonium at the protest when the police shot teargas canisters at the crowd.)
Synonyms
Translations
- English: pandemonium, trouble
